I love adding twists to classic South African dishes, one of my favourites has to be vetkoek. I love the crispy outer layer and the soft centres. I also love pushing the boundaries a bit when it comes to what I fill them up with.
I’ve done a spicy wors and caramelized onion recipe which was divine and which you can find on my blog, now I feel like I’ve gone where no South African has with turning the humble vetkoek into a Cuban sandwich. This was definitely my best idea for a filling yet, it was indeed sensational!
Ingredients
4 tablespoons mayonnaise
4 tablespoons jalapeno chutney
6 – 8 vetkoeks
Slices of Swiss cheese
8 to 12 slices of good quality deli ham
Sliced gerkins
4 tablespoons of softened butter
Method
1. Slice the vetkoeks in half and mix the mayonnaise and jalapeno chutney in a bowl and spread evenly on the inside of the vetkoek slices.
2. Add the cheese on each slice, the ham, the gerkins and the remaining cheese. Cover with the other half of the vetkoek and butter both ends.
3. Heat a frying pan to medium-high heat and place the sandwiches in the pan. After 2 minutes. Check the sandwiches after 1 more minute, and remove when golden brown and the cheese has melted.
